Composed by
John Dowland. Edited by
Edmund H Fellowes. Vocal
music. Edited by E H
Fellowes. Revised by
Thurston Dart. With Lute
Tablature and treble and
bass viol parts. Score
and parts. Stainer & Bell
Ltd. #LS4. Published by
Stainer & Bell Ltd.
(ST.LS4).
ISBN
9790220205729.
